Global Automotive Engineering Services Market - Key Trends & Drivers Summarized
Automotive engineering services encompass a broad range of design, development, and testing activities aimed at creating and improving vehicles and their components. These services are provided by specialized firms and include areas such as mechanical design, electrical engineering, software development, prototyping, and testing. The automotive industry relies heavily on these engineering services to innovate and stay competitive in a rapidly evolving market. Key areas of focus include the development of electric and autonomous vehicles, adv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), and the integration of new technologies such as artificial intelligence (AI) and the Internet of Things (IoT) into vehicles.The demand for automotive engineering services has been significantly influenced by the shift towards electric mobility and the pursuit of autonomous driving capabilities. Electric vehicle (EV) development requires expertise in battery technology, power electronics, and electric drivetrains. Autonomous vehicles (AVs) and ADAS demand advanced skills in sensor integration, machine learning algorithms, and vehicle-to-everything (V2X) communication. Additionally, the need for lighter, more fuel-efficient vehicles drives the demand for innovative materials and manufacturing processes. The collaboration between traditional automakers and tech companies is also shaping the future of automotive engineering.
The growth in the automotive engineering services market is driven by several factors. Firstly, the accelerating development and adoption of electric vehicles (EVs) and autonomous vehicles (AVs) are major drivers, necessitating advanced engineering expertise. Secondly, the continuous innovation in ADAS and vehicle safety technologies is boosting the demand for specialized engineering services. Thirdly, regulatory pressures to reduce emissions and enhance vehicle safety are encouraging automakers to seek external engineering support. Additionally, the rise of connected vehicles and the integration of IoT technologies are creating new opportunities for engineering services. Furthermore, the increasing complexity of automotive systems and the need for rapid prototyping and testing are driving the demand for comprehensive engineering solutions. Lastly, the trend towards digitalization and the use of simulation and virtual testing tools are enhancing the capabilities and efficiency of automotive engineering services.
